Dative
see synonyms of dative adjective
1. Grammar
designating, of, or in the case of the indirect object of a finite verb
noun
2.
the dative case: in English this case may be expressed analytically by to or by word order (Ex.: I gave the book to Jack, I gave him the book)
3.
a word or phrase in this case

Dative
see synonyms of dativeadj.
Of, relating to, or being the grammatical case that marks the recipient of action, that often indicates the indirect object of the verb, and that can be used with prepositions or other function words corresponding in meaning to English to and for.
n.
1. The dative case.
2. A word or form in the dative case.
